Employees reporting to work at the Phillips Packing Company in August 1941. The small building on the left is the only remaining structure from Factory B that was pictured in some of the images of the 1937 strike.
In 1965, the packing complex shown in the photos was burned--leaving only the small brick administrative office that still stands today and is occupied by the Coastal Gunite Construction Company at 16 Washington Street (across the street from a Wawa).
The strike was one of the few attempts at a bi-racial union in a part of the country where brutal lynchings were more the norm.

Iraqi security forces carry out random checks of vehicles and bikes along a main road in the southern city of Basra, 550 kms from the capital Baghdad, a day before the pull out of US troops from Iraqi towns and cities on June 29, 2009. The American pullout, under a bilateral security accord signed last year, will be completed June 30, which has been declared a national holiday, but soldiers and police were out in force as festivities began.

THE WIRED ENERGY CONSUMER
The race is on to control every aspect of the house from electric vehicle hookups, solar and storage systems to energy management, which includes smart products such as Internet connected thermostats and appliances. Technology, big data, sensors, massive processing power and mobile apps will help make tomorrow’s homes be more energy efficient. The businesses that control these smart products will be able to tap into a tremendous amount of data about the habits of Americans, presenting a huge, new marketing opportunity. The utilities want to dominant this new business but so do a lot of big home security, cable and Internet companies. Who will be the winners and losers?
